[8] Wego enables users to compare hotel and flight deals, generating search results tailored to their specific travel needs.

In June 2013, Wego closed its Series C[11] funding round with an investment of US$17 million from Tiger Global Management, Crescent Point Group, and SquarePeg Capital.

The company continued to attract investments with a Series D round in October 2015 that raised US$11 million from existing investors Tiger Global Management and Crescent Point Group.

The most recent funding round, Series E,[12] occurred in August 2017 and raised US$12 million from the Middle East Broadcasting Center.

[14] The company’s initial penetration into the Middle Eastern market in 2012 proved successful as its revenue soared to US$1 billion worth of gross travel bookings across its entire business by 2018.
